Troops Capture Suspected Gunrunner in Taraba: Submachine Gun Recovered

Taraba Security Boost: Suspected Gunrunner Arrested Along with Submachine Gun



On January 13, 2025, troops from the 6 Brigade Nigerian Army, operating under Sector 3 of Operation Whirl Stroke (OPWS), arrested a suspected gunrunner, Alhaji Adamu Usman, in Gassol Local Government Area of Taraba State.

The operation, conducted at his residence in Maraban Gassol, led to the recovery of a fabricated submachine gun. Brigadier General Kingsley Chidiebere Uwa, Commander of the 6 Brigade, confirmed the arrest and commended the troops for their professionalism.

He emphasized the brigade’s commitment to combating arms proliferation and maintaining peace in the region, urging residents to support security agencies with credible information.
